Output fe90dc045d57294dccb62caac555860ae7af611bb440c582370f71a0d64cbeea:80

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a2321b0afde5b71a1cf980130e0a97a21da4261 OP_EQUAL
address
38T21j3bEiGsFeU7rb1NdKdviW4AdoP9ct
transaction
fe90dc045d57294dccb62caac555860ae7af611bb440c582370f71a0d64cbeea
confirmations
281569
spent
true